Java考试题库(全国版)章节题库 计算机二级java试题

下列叙述中正确的是

A) 为了建立一个关系,首先要构造数据的逻辑关系

B) 表示关系的二维表中各元组的每一个分量还可以分成若干数据项

C) 一个关系的属性名表称为关系模式

D) 一个关系可以包括多个二维表


正确答案:C


( 10 )下列叙述中正确的是

A )为了建立一个关系,首先要构造数据的逻辑关系

B )表示关系的二维表中各元组的每一个分量还可以分成若干数据项

C )一个关系的属性名表称为关系模式

D )一个关系可以包括多个二维表


正确答案:C


下列叙述中正确的是( )

A.为了建立一个关系,首先要构造数据的逻辑关系

B.表示关系的二维表中各元组的每一个分量还可以分成若干数据项

C.一个关系的属性名表称为关系模式

D.一个关系可以包括多个二维表


正确答案:C
建立一个关系与构造数据的逻辑关系之间没有多大关系;表示关系的二维表中各元组的每一个分量不能再细分;一个关系对应一个二维表;在关系模型中,对关系的描述称为关系模式,通常可以简记为:关系名(属性名l,属性名2,…,属性名n)。因此本题的正确答案是C。


下列叙述正确的是

A.任意一个二维表都能表示一个关系

B.每一个关系有多种记录类型

C.在关系中属性的顺序可以任意交换

D.关系模式中的属性可以动态地改变


正确答案:C
解析:关系数据库对关系是有一定限制的,每一个关系仅仅有一种记录类型;关系一旦确定,关系模式中属性的数据类型和属性的个数不能再改变,而属性的顺序可以任意交换。


下列叙述中正确的是

A.为了建立一个关系,首先要构造数据的逻辑关系

B.表述关系的二维表中各元组的每一个分量还可以分成若干数据项

C.一个关系的属性名表称为关系模式

D.一个关系可以包括多个二维表


正确答案:A
解析:在一个二维表中,水平方向的行称为元组,每一行为一个元组,元组中的每一个分量不能再进行分割,故选项B错误;对关系的描述称为关系模式.一个关系模式对应一个关系的结构,格式为:关系名(属性名1,属性名2,…,属性名n),故选项c错误;一个关系就是一个二维表,故选项D错误。


Java考试题库(全国版-)章节题库 - 计算机二级java试题1. 下列叙述中正确的是()。A. 为了建立一个关系,首先要构造数据的逻辑关系B. 表示关系的二维表中各元组的每一个分量还可以分成若干数据项C. 一个关系的属性名表称为关系模式D. 一个关系可以包括多个二维表【答案】A2. 关系数据库管理系统所管理的关系是()。A. 若干个二维表B. 一个DBF文件C. 一个DBC文件D. 若干个DBC文件【答案】A 本资料来源公_众.号:文得课堂,更多计算机等级考试题库及视频,上公_众.号:文得课堂。3. 在关系中能唯一标识元组的最小属性集称为该表的键或码。二维表中可能有若干个键,它们称为该表的()。A. 连接码B. 关系码C. 外码D. 候选码【答案】D4. 设有关系表学生表S(学号,姓名,性别,年龄,身份证号),每个学生学号唯一。除属性学号外,也可以作为键的是()。A. 姓名B. 身份证号C. 姓名,性别,年龄D. 学号,姓名【答案】B5. 关系模型允许定义3类数据约束,下列不属于数据约束的是()。A. 实体完整性约束B. 参照完整性约束C. 属性完整性约束D. 用户自定义的完整性约束【答案】C6. 软件按功能可以分为:应用软件、系统软件、支撑软件(或工具软件)。下面属于应用软件的是()。A. 编译程序B. 操作系统C. 教务管理系统D. 汇编程序【答案】C7. 下面属于系统软件的是()。A. 财务管理系统B. 编译软件C. 编辑软件WordD. 杀毒软件【答案】B8. 下面属于应用软件的是()。A. 学生成绩管理系统B. UNIX操作系统C. 汇编程序D. 编译程序【答案】A9. 软件是指()。A. 程序B. 程序和文档C. 算法加数据结构D. 程序、数据与相关文档的完整集合【答案】D10. 计算机软件包括()。A. 算法和数据B. 程序和数据C. 程序和文档D. 程序、数据及相关文档【答案】D11. 下列能生成Java文档的命令是()。A. javaB. javaprofC. jdbD. javadoc【答案】D12. 下列不是Java位运算符的是()。A. B. C. |D. !【答案】D13. 下列程序的运行结果是()。public class Testpublic static void main(Stringargs)float i=3.0f;int n=10;System.out.print(i+);System.out.println(“,”+n*i+);A. 4.0,36.0B. 3.0,40.0C. 3.0,36.0D. 4.0,40.0【答案】B14. 下列有关Java布尔类型的描述中,正确的是()。A. 一种基本的数据类型,它的类型名称为booleanB. 用int表示类型C. 其值可以赋给int类型的变量D. 有两个值,1代表真,0代表假【答案】A 本资料来源公_众.号:文得课堂,更多计算机等级考试题库及视频,上公_众.号:文得课堂。15. Java中所有类的父类是()。A. FatherB. LangC. SwingD. Object【答案】D16. 在教师表中,如果要找出职称为“教授”的教师,所采用的关系运算是()。A. 投影B. 选择C. 联接D. 自然选择【答案】B17. 设循环队列为Q(1:m),其初始状态为front=rear=m。经过一系列入队与退队运算后,front=30,rear=10。现要在该循环队列中作顺序查找,最坏情况下需要比较的次数为()。A. 19B. 20C. m-19D. m-20【答案】C18. 下列叙述中正确的是()。A. 循环队列是顺序存储结构B. 循环队列是链式存储结构C. 循环队列是非线性结构D. 循环队列的插入运算不会发生溢出现象【答案】A19. 一个栈的初始状态为空。现将元素A,B,C,D,E依次入栈,然后依次退栈三次,并将退栈的三个元素依次入队(原队列为空),最后将队列中的元素全部退出。则元素退队的顺序为()。A. ABCB. CBAC. EDCD. CDE【答案】C20. 数据库设计的四个阶段是:需求分析、概念设计、逻辑设计和()。A. 编码设计B. 测试阶段C. 运行阶段D. 物理设计【答案】D21. 堆排序最坏情况下的时间复杂度为()。A. O(n1.5)B. O(nlog2n)C. O(n(n-1)/2)D. O(log2n)【答案】B22. 在最坏情况下()。A. 快速排序的时间复杂度比冒泡排序的时间复杂度要小B. 快速排序的时间复杂度比希尔排序的时间复杂度要小C. 希尔排序的时间复杂度比直接插入排序的时间复杂度要小D. 快速排序的时间复杂度与希尔排序的时间复杂度是一样的【答案】C23. 下列叙述中正确的是()。A. 对长度为n的有序链表进行查找,最坏情况下需要的比较次数为nB. 对长度为n的有序链表进行对分查找,最坏情况下需要的比较次数为(n/2)C. 对长度为n的有序链表进行对分查找,最坏情况下需要的比较次数为(log2n)D. 对长度为n的有序链表进行对分查找,最坏情况下需要的比较次数为(nlog2n)【答案】A24. 在长度为n的有序线性表中进行二分查找,最坏情况下需要比较的次数是()。A. O(n)B. O(n2)C. O(log2n)D. O(nlog2n)【答案】C 本资料来源公_众.号:文得课堂,更多计算机等级考试题库及视频,上公_众.号:文得课堂。25. 为了对有序表进行二分查找,则要求有序表()。A. 只能顺序存储B. 只能链式存储C. 可以顺序存储也可以链式存储D. 任何存储方式【答案】A26. 下列关于线性表的叙述中,不正确的是()。A. 线性表可以是空表B. 线性表是一种线性结构C. 线性表的所有结点有且仅有一个前件和后件D. 线性表是由n个元素组成的一个有限序列【答案】C27. 以下描述中,不是线性表顺序存储结构特征的是()。A. 可随机访问B. 需要连续的存储空间C. 不便于插入和删除D. 逻辑相邻的数据物理位置上不相邻【答案】D28. 下列叙述中正确的是()。A. 一个逻辑数据结构只能有一种存储结构B. 逻辑结构属于线性结构,存储结构属于非线性结构C. 一个逻辑数据结构可以有多种存储结构,且各种存储结构不影响数据处理的效率D. 一个逻辑数据结构可以有多种存储结构,且各种存储结构影响数据处理的效率【答案】D29. 下列叙述中正确的是()。A. 数据的逻辑结构与存储结构必定是一一对应的B. 由于计算机存储空间是向量式的存储结构,因此,数据的存储结构一定是线性结构C. 程序设计语言中的数据一般是顺序存储结构,因此,利用数组只能处理线性结构D. 以上三种说法都不对【答案】D30. 下列叙述中正确的是()。A. 存储空间连续的数据结构一定是线性结构B. 存储空间不连续的数据结构一定是非线性结构C. 没有根结点的非空数据结构一定是线性结构D. 具有两个根结点的数据结构一定是非线性结构【答案】D31. 下面描述中不属于软件需求分析阶段任务的是()。A. 撰写软件需求规格说明书B. 软件的总体结构设计C. 软件的需求分析D. 软件的需求评审【答案】B32. 下面不属于软件需求分析阶段工作的是()。A. 需求获取B. 需求计划C. 需求分析D. 需求评审【答案】B33. 在软件开发中,需求分析阶段产生的主要文档是()。A. 可行性分析报告B. 软件需求规格说明书C. 概要设计说明书D. 集成测试计划【答案】B34. 在软件开发中,需求分析阶段产生的主要文档是()。A. 数据字典B. 详细设计说明书C. 数据流图说明书D. 软件需求规格说明书【答案】D35. 软件需求规格说明书的作用不包括()。A. 软件验收的依据B. 用户与开发人员对软件要做什么的共同理解C. 软件设计的依据D. 软件可行性研究的依据【答案】D36. 下列关于线性链表的描述中,正确的是()。.只含有一个指针域来存放下一个元素地址.指针域中的指针用于指向该结点的前一个或后一个结点(即前件或后件).结点由两部分组成:数据域和指针域。A. 仅、B. 仅、C. 仅、D. 全部【答案】C37. 线性表的链式存储结构与顺序存储结构相比,链式存储结构的优点有()。A. 节省存储空间B. 插入与删除运算效率高C. 便于查找D. 排序时减少元素的比较次数【答案】B38. 下列叙述中错误的是()。A. 在链表中,如果每个结点有两个指针域,则该链表一定是非线性结构B. 在链表中,如果有两个结点的同一个指针域的值相等,则该链表一定是非线性结构C. 在链表中,如果每个结点有两个指针域,则该链表不一定是线性结构D. 在链表中,如果有两个结点的同一个指针域的值相等,则该链表一定不是线性结构【答案】A39. 下列叙述中正确的是()。A. 存储空间不连续的所有链表一定是非线性结构B. 结点中有多个指针域的所有链表一定是非线性结构C. 能顺序存储的数据结构一定是线性结构D. 带链的栈与队列是线性结构【答案】D40. 下列叙述中正确的是()。A. 链表结点中具有两个指针域的数据结构可以是线性结构,也可以是非线性结构B. 线性表的链式存储结构中,每个结点必须有指向前件和指向后件的两个指针C. 线性表的链式存储结构中,每个结点只能有一个指向后件的指针D. 线性表的链式存储结构中,叶子结点的指针只能是空【答案】A41


下列叙述中正确的是

A.为了建立一个关系,首先要构造数据的逻辑关系

B.表示关系的二维表中各元组的每一个分量还可以分成若干数据项

C.一个关系的属性名表称为关系模式

D.一个关系可以包括多个二维表


正确答案:C
解析:本题考查数据库的关系模型。关系模型的数据结构是一个“二维表”,每个二维表可称为一个关系,每个关系有一个关系名。表中的一行称为一个元组:表中的列称为属性,每一列有一个属性名。表中的每一个元组是属性值的集合,属性是关系二维表中最小的单位,它不能再被划分。关系模式是指一个关系的属性名表,即二维表的表框架。因此,选项C的说法是正确的。


下列叙述中正确的是( )。

A.为了建立一个关系,首先要构造数据的逻辑关系

B.表示关系的二维表中各元组的每一个分量还可以分成若干数据项

C.一个关系的属性名表称为关系模式

D.一个关系可以包含多个二维表


正确答案:A
解析: 在一个二维表中,水平方向的行称为元组,每一行为一个元组,元组中的每一个分量不能再进行分割,故选项B错误;对关系的描述称为关系模式,一个关系模式对应一个关系的结构,格式为:关系名(属性名1,属性名2,…,属性名n),故选项C错误;一个关系就是一个二维表,故选项D错误。


在关系模型中,

A.为了建立个关系,首先要构造数据的逻辑关系

B.表示关系的二维表中各元组的每一个分量还可以分成若干数据项

C.一个关系的属性名表称为关系模式

D.一个关系可以包括多个二维表


正确答案:C
解析:在关系模型中,不需要事先构造数据的逻辑关系,只要将数据按照一定的关系存入计算机,也就是建立关系,选项A错误。对于表示关系的二维表,其最基本的要求是,表中元组的每一个分量必须是不可分的数据项,即不允许表中再有表,选项B和D错误.本题的正确答案是C。


下面给出关于关系模型的说法中,( )是不正确的。

Ⅰ.任何一张二维表都是一个关系

Ⅱ.二维表中的行称为元组,二维表中的列称为属性

Ⅲ.一个关系是元组的集合

Ⅳ.一个关系的侯选码是能够惟一标识该关系中的每一个元组的属性或属性组

Ⅴ.一个关系的外码是另一个关系的主码

A.Ⅰ、Ⅱ和Ⅲ

B.Ⅳ和Ⅴ

C.只有Ⅰ

D.都正确


正确答案:C


下列叙述中正确的是( )。

A. 为了建立一个关系,首先要构造数据的逻辑关系

B. 表示关系的二维表中各元组的每一个分量还可以分成若干数据项

C. 一个关系的属性名表称为关系模式

D. 一个关系可以包括多个二维表


正确答案:A
元组是数据的最小单位,不能再分;关系的框架称为关系模式;关系框架与关系元组一起构成一个关系,也就是一个关系对应一张二维表。选项A中,在建立关系前,要先构造数据的逻辑关系是正确的。


相关考题:

考题 下列叙述中正确的是( )。A.为了建立一个关系,首先要构造数据的逻辑关系B.表示关系的二维表中各元组的每一个分量还可以分成若干数据项C.一个关系的属性名表称为关系模式D.一个关系可以包括多个二维表 正确答案:A

考题 单选题下列叙述中正确的是(  )。A为了建立一个关系,首先要构造数据的逻辑关系B表示关系的二维表中各元组的每一个分量还可以分成若干数据项C一个关系的属性名表称为关系模式D一个关系可以包括多个二维表正确答案: B解析: B项错误,元组中的每一分量具有原子性,是二维表中不可分割的基本数据项;C项错误,关系模式是指关系的框架;D项错误,关系的性质有:①元组个数有限性;②元组的唯一性;③元组的次序无关性;④元组分量的原子性;⑤属性名唯一性;⑥属性的次序无关性;⑦分量值域的同一性。所以一个关系不可能包括多个二维表。答案选择A选项。

考题 单选题下列叙述中正确的是(  )。A为了建立一个关系,首先要构造数据的逻辑关系B表示关系的二维表中各元组的每一个分量还可以分成若干数据项C一个关系的属性名表称为关系模式D一个关系可以包括多个二维表正确答案: A解析: B项错误,元组中的每一分量具有原子性,是二维表中不可分割的基本数据项;C项错误,关系模式是指关系的框架;D项错误,关系的性质有:①元组个数有限性;②元组的唯一性;③元组的次序无关性;④元组分量的原子性;⑤属性名唯一性;⑥属性的次序无关性;⑦分量值域的同一性。所以一个关系不可能包括多个二维表。答案选择A选项。

考题 在关系模型中,下列叙述中正确的是(41)。A.一个关系可以包括多个:二维表B.一个关系的属性名表称为关系模式C.为了建立一个关系,首先要构造数据的逻辑关系D.表示关系的二维表中各元组的每一个分量还可以分成若干数据项 正确答案:B解析:在关系模型中,一个关系的属性名表称为关系模式。

考题 单选题下列叙述中正确的是(  )。A为了建立一个关系,首先要构造数据的逻辑关系B表示关系的二维表中各元组的每一个分量还可以分成若干数据项C一个关系的属性名表称为关系模式D一个关系可以包括多个二维表正确答案: B解析: B项错误,元组中的每一分量具有原子性,是二维表中不可分割的基本数据项;C项错误,关系模式是指关系的框架;D项错误,关系的性质有:①元组个数有限性;②元组的唯一性;③元组的次序无关性;④元组分量的原子性;⑤属性名唯一性;⑥属性的次序无关性;⑦分量值域的同一性。所以一个关系不可能包括多个二维表。答案选择A选项。

考题 单选题下列叙述中正确的是(  )。A为了建立一个关系,首先要构造数据的逻辑关系B表示关系的二维表中各元组的每一个分量还可以分成若干数据项C一个关系的属性名表称为关系模式D一个关系可以包括多个二维表正确答案: C解析: B项错误,元组中的每一分量具有原子性,是二维表中不可分割的基本数据项;C项错误,关系模式是指关系的框架;D项错误,关系的性质有:①元组个数有限性;②元组的唯一性;③元组的次序无关性;④元组分量的原子性;⑤属性名唯一性;⑥属性的次序无关性;⑦分量值域的同一性。所以一个关系不可能包括多个二维表。答案选择A选项。

考题 下列叙述中正确的是。 A.为了建立一个关系,首先要构造数据的逻辑关系 B.表示关系的二维表中各元组的每一个分量还可以分成若干数据项 C.一个关系的属性名表称为关系模式 D.一个关系可以包括多个二维表 正确答案:B

考题 单选题下列叙述中正确的是(  )。A为了建立一个关系,首先要构造数据的逻辑关系B表示关系的二维表中各元组的每一个分量还可以分成若干数据项C一个关系的属性名表称为关系模式D一个关系可以包括多个二维表正确答案: C解析: B项错误,元组中的每一分量具有原子性,是二维表中不可分割的基本数据项;C项错误,关系模式是指关系的框架;D项错误,关系的性质有:①元组个数有限性;②元组的唯一性;③元组的次序无关性;④元组分量的原子性;⑤属性名唯一性;⑥属性的次序无关性;⑦分量值域的同一性。所以一个关系不可能包括多个二维表。答案选择A选项。

考题 下列叙述中,哪一条是不正确的?______。A.一个二维表就是一个关系,二维表的名就是关系的名B.关系中的列称为属性,属性的个数称为关系的元或度C.关系中的行称为元组,对关系的描述称为关系模式D.属性的取值范围称为值域,元组中的一个属性值称为分量 正确答案:A

考题 单选题下列叙述中正确的是(  )。A为了建立一个关系,首先要构造数据的逻辑关系B表示关系的二维表中各元组的每一个分量还可以分成若干数据项C一个关系的属性名表称为关系模式D一个关系可以包括多个二维表正确答案: D解析: B项错误,元组中的每一分量具有原子性,是二维表中不可分割的基本数据项;C项错误,关系模式是指关系的框架;D项错误,关系的性质有:①元组个数有限性;②元组的唯一性;③元组的次序无关性;④元组分量的原子性;⑤属性名唯一性;⑥属性的次序无关性;⑦分量值域的同一性。所以一个关系不可能包括多个二维表。答案选择A选项。
最新考题